Kochanovce is a village. And municipality in Humenné District in the——Prešov Region of northeast Slovakia.

History

In historical records the village was first mentioned in 1543.

Geography

The municipality lies at an altitude of 157 metres and "covers an area of 5."02 km. It has a population of 752 (y.2018) people.

Genealogical resources

The records for genealogical research are available at the state archive "Statny Archiv in Presov, Slovakia"

  • Roman Catholic church records (births/marriages/deaths): 1802-1911 (parish B)
  • Greek Catholic church records (births/marriages/deaths): 1768-1946 (parish B)
